Quote:

Originally Posted by Canyarion
Yeah I don't let iTunes organise my songs anymore.
Especially CDs with multiple artists are a disaster, it brings under the songs under every artist. :rolleyes:

That sounds like a case of the user not knowing how to use the product.

Under General preferences, there's an option "Group compilations when browsing" Check it.

Now go back to the library, and under artist there will be Compilations at the top. Click it, and it jumps to the albums that are compilations.
